How do I grow long beans in my yard?

Sow yardlong bean seeds about 1 inch deep, spaced about 3 inches apart. Rows should be spaced about 24 inches apart. Thin out the plants to a 6-inch spacing as the seedlings emerge. In warm zones, you can succession plant two or three times at two-week intervals, and also plant a late summer or fall crop.

How do you support long beans?

Just like other climbing bean varieties, Chinese long beans need support, so plant them along a fence or give them a trellis or poles to climb up.

How much water does a bean plant need everyday?

Water Needs

Creating the bean pod takes photosynthesis energy along with a generous water supply; plants use approximately 1/2 inch of water each day during the blossom and pod growth period. As a result, the plants should be watered daily to replace the water uptaken by the root system during the development period.

What do yard long beans taste like?

The long bean is also known as the long-podded cowpea, asparagus bean, snake bean, or Chinese long bean. They have a very pronounced flavor and have a distinctly beany taste, and are not sweet like the green bean. Long beans work best briefly steamed, stir-fried, or braised, but also hold up well when added to stews.

How tall should a bean trellis be?

The trellis need to be 5 to 6 feet (1.5 to 2 m.) high for staking beans. When using a trellis as pole bean supports, plant the pole beans at the base of your trellis about 3 inches (7.5 cm.)

Is long bean healthy?

Long beans is a low calorie vegetable and hence can be consumed by those on weight loss. It has fair amounts of Vitamin A and good amounts of Vitamin C. Being a green vegetable, it is rich in phyto chemicals and antioxidants, thus plays an important role in fighting cancer and delays aging.

Can you eat yard-long beans raw?

Yard-long beans can be eaten raw or cooked; just don't let them go for an extended swim. Serious Eats explains: Though yardlong beans taste similar to green beans, their texture is distinct.

Is long beans the same as green beans?

Sometimes called yard-long beans, these beans are, in fact, a completely different family of a plant from green beans. Apart from their extraordinary length, however, they are similar in flavor and look to green beans and can be cooked in the same ways.
